Three cylinder drying machine
Three-Cylinder Drying Machine: An Overview A three-cylinder drying machine is a highly efficient industrial drying system designed to remove moisture from various materials, such as grains, seeds, wood chips, minerals, and other bulk solids. It consists of three rotating cylinders arranged in a specific configuration to maximize heat transfer and drying efficiency. This type of dryer is widely used in agriculture, food processing, chemical production, and biomass industries due to its high capacity, uniform drying performance, and energy-saving features. Structure and Working Principle The three-cylinder drying machine is composed of three concentric or sequentially arranged cylinders, each playing a crucial role in the drying process: 1. Inner Cylinder (Pre-Drying Zone): The wet material enters the first cylinder, where it is exposed to high-temperature airflow. This initial stage removes surface moisture quickly. 2. Middle Cylinder (Main Drying Zone): The partially dried material moves into the second cylinder, where controlled heat further reduces moisture content. The material is continuously agitated to ensure even drying. 3. Outer Cylinder (Final Drying & Cooling Zone): The third cylinder completes the drying process while gradually lowering the temperature to prevent overheating. Some models include a cooling mechanism to stabilize the product before discharge. Hot air is generated by a combustion chamber (using coal, gas, biomass, or electricity) and flows counter-currently or co-currently with the material, optimizing heat exchange. The rotating motion of the cylinders ensures consistent material turnover, preventing clumping and improving drying uniformity. Key Advantages - High Efficiency: The three-stage design allows for progressive drying, reducing energy waste. - Uniform Drying: Continuous rotation and airflow distribution prevent localized overheating or under-drying. - Versatility: Adjustable temperature and speed settings accommodate different materials and moisture levels. - Compact Design: The nested cylinder arrangement saves space compared to single-drum dryers. - Low Maintenance: Robust construction with wear-resistant materials ensures long service life. Applications - Agriculture: Drying grains (rice, corn, wheat), oilseeds, and feed pellets. - Biomass Processing: Reducing moisture in wood chips, sawdust, and agricultural residues for fuel or composting. - Industrial Use: Drying minerals, slag, sand, and chemical powders. Conclusion The three-cylinder drying machine is a reliable and energy-efficient solution for industrial drying needs. Its multi-stage design ensures thorough moisture removal while maintaining product quality, making it a preferred choice for industries requiring high-capacity drying operations.
